**FAQ: How do I restore the Hushgate dedup rules after a wipe?**
Good question — Hushgate's alert deduplicator keeps its suppression rules in an encrypted bundle, so a node wipe doesn't lose them for good. Reviewers restoring the bundle just need to unlock it through the recovery console. To save you a scavenger hunt during audits, the recovery material is kept right below this answer.

unlock words, bawef-kahap: sorax-sorir-quenys-aldok

Handover: Quillhopper queue migration. We're replacing the homegrown Redis-list queue in Ostermark's billing pipeline with the new Tramline broker. The old queue still handles refunds; everything else is cut over. Don't touch the legacy consumer until refunds are migrated — it has no idempotency guards and will double-process on restart. Dead letters land in the tramline-dlq stream; replay via the admin CLI only. Dashboards are under the Tramline folder. The broker workers currently run with the following configuration.

service settings:
oliath:
  log_level: debug
  metrics_host: metrics.oliath.zemvarsys.internal
  pool_size: 8

Quick heads-up for the sync: the Crateline pick-list optimizer now exposes a /routes endpoint that re-sequences picks by aisle distance instead of order priority. It shaves roughly 12% off walk time in the Tellervale warehouse sims, but it will reorder items within a batch, so downstream packers need to handle that. If you want to poke at the staging instance yourself, hit the endpoint with the token below.

session JWT of yaguf-tahop = eyJhbGciOiJIUzI1NiIsInR5cCI6IkpXVCJ9.eyJzdWIiOiIIvtUmFqQ_4In0.rjsW2NuF59R8